Yes, the %mc template string only uses lower case month names. Sorry! 
You can use %ch and a CHSUB entry for each time step
dset my%chfile.dat
chub 1 1 myJANfile.dat
chsub 2 2 myFEBfile.dat
…

Another option is to use symbolic links to create aliases for your files with upper case months.

> While using DSET filenames for 3-characters month's abbreviation I used %mc, as per the GrADS doc:
> 
> %mc   3 character month abbreviation (http://cola.gmu.edu/grads/gadoc/templates.html)
> 
> I found that it searches for files with month jan,...,dec (small alphabets). Whereas, I have files with names having capital alphabets (JAN,..,DEC) in the place of month (%mc). Other than renaming all JAN to jan, .. etc. files, is there any other template options?
